Subject[net-next PATCH v2 1/3] net: phy: introduce find_phy_device()
Date
The PHYs on a mdiobus are probed and registered using mdiobus_register().
Later, for connecting these PHYs to MAC, the PHYs registered on the
mdiobus have to be referenced.

For each MAC node, a property "mdio-handle" is used to reference the
MDIO bus on which the PHYs are registered. On getting hold of the MDIO
bus, use find_phy_device() to get the PHY connected to the MAC.

+struct phy_device *find_phy_device(struct fwnode_handle *fwnode)
+{
+ struct fwnode_handle *fwnode_mdio;
+ struct platform_device *pdev;
+ struct mii_bus *mdio;
+ struct device *dev;
+ int addr;
+ int err;
+
+ fwnode_mdio = fwnode_find_reference(fwnode, "mdio-handle", 0);
+ dev = bus_find_device_by_fwnode(&platform_bus_type, fwnode_mdio);
+ if (IS_ERR_OR_NULL(dev))
+ return NULL;
+ pdev = to_platform_device(dev);
+ mdio = platform_get_drvdata(pdev);
+
+ err = fwnode_property_read_u32(fwnode, "phy-channel", &addr);
+ if (err < 0 || addr < 0 || addr >= PHY_MAX_ADDR)
+ return NULL;
+
+ return mdiobus_get_phy(mdio, addr);
+}
+EXPORT_SYMBOL(find_phy_device);
